A significant change from young mike to recent years mike is how much he is able to bend his knees. Mikes original peekaboo style relied on a pretty narrow stance but deep knee bending continuously, bobbing up and down not only whilst stationary but also travelling across the ring explosively. In the rjj fight , mikes stance was already wider and static. In recent training videos it looks even more so. Prime mikes ability to get down low , bob and travel is probably his best tool. If he manages to hurt jake even while not having that , and being way more unstable on feet in general. It would show the incredible difference of levels !

I always felt Tyson was his most dangerous when his slips were exaggerated by the torso. Meaning his left/right slips were not just head movement, but also torso lean. His vertical movement included getting very low. When I think about the Lennox fight it seemed like Tyson mostly slipped with the head and almost no torso lean.
